Mother Turns to Facebook to Seek Information on Missing Brighton Teen

17-year-old Krystin Walker was last seen Thursday morning.

Shelley Petersen Walker is turning to Facebook to help find information on her 17-year-old daughter, Krystin Walker.

Krystin is a Brighton High School junior who was last seen Thursday morning leaving for school in her white Ford Ranger pickup truck from her Brighton Township home.

Walker said her daughter never arrived. So she has turned to friends and family on Facebook to spread the word of her daughter's disappearance in hopes that someone will come forward with information.

Krystin was last seen with pink hair; however, Walker said she believes it is now burgandy, as she just found out Krystin bought the red-brown hair dye sometime on Thursday.

The truck's license plate is BWW 6092.

Anyone with information should call the Livingston County Sheriff's Department at 517-546-2440, or, if they are nervous about contacting police, Walker said to send her a message on Facebook.
